Position Overview

Milpitas, CA – KLA Services team.

Supply Chain Management
  • Drive supplier performance across cost, quality, delivery, and service metrics.
  • Execute supply chain initiatives, including New Product Introduction (NPI), ensuring material readiness and supplier alignment.
  • Support cost reduction and value engineering efforts to achieve total cost of ownership (TCO) targets.
  • Identify and implement improvements in quality, delivery performance, inventory optimization, and service levels.
  • Develop and maintain cost tracking models and support commodity strategies through data analysis.
  • Analyze demand signals, market trends, and supplier capabilities to support sourcing and supply continuity decisions.
  • Build collaborative relationships with suppliers and internal stakeholders to ensure alignment and responsiveness.
  • Develop and maintain supplier scorecards; track KPIs and drive corrective actions where needed.
  • Coordinate supplier business reviews and monitor follow-through on performance improvement plans.
Contracts & Negotiations
  • Support execution and lifecycle management of supplier agreements, including SOWs, SLAs, and NDAs.
  • Assist with contract renewals and negotiations by providing cost analysis, benchmarking, and supplier performance insights.
  • Partner with procurement and legal teams to ensure contracts meet operational and business requirements.
Policies, Procedures & Compliance
  • Apply supply chain best practices to ensure efficient and scalable operations.
  • Ensure compliance with internal policies, quality standards, and regulatory requirements.
  • Support audit readiness and adherence to global trade and compliance standards.
Commodity & Cross-Functional Support
  • Contribute to commodity strategy execution through data analysis and supplier insights.
  • Support supplier selection and sourcing decisions by evaluating cost, capability, and risk factors.
  • Ensure operational and service requirements are reflected in supplier agreements and execution plans.
  • Communicate NPI timelines, material risks, and supply impacts to cross-functional stakeholders.
  • Support EOM (End of Manufacturing) transitions, minimizing disruption to supply continuity.
Problem Solving & Escalation
  • Act as a primary point of contact for day-to-day supply issues, including shortages, expedites, and urgent customer requirements.
  • Resolve short-term supply constraints through supplier coordination and internal alignment.
  • Partner with engineering, quality, and service teams to address long-term supply risks, including EOL, obsolescence, and capacity constraints.
  • Utilize data analysis to identify root causes and implement corrective actions to prevent recurrence.
Cross-Functional Collaboration
  • Collaborate closely with Procurement, Engineering, Manufacturing, Field Service, Logistics, and Trade Compliance teams.
  • Align supply chain execution with production schedules, service requirements, and business priorities.
  • Support continuous improvement initiatives across the end-to-end supply chain.
Preferred Qualifications
  • 5+ years of Supply Chain and/or Materials Management experience in a manufacturing or technology-driven environment.
  • Experience in supply planning, procurement processes (POs, supplier management, lead time optimization), and inventory management.
  • Strong analytical skills with the ability to interpret data and drive decisions (Excel, pivot tables required).
  • Working knowledge of ERP and e-Procurement systems (SAP and Ariba preferred).
  • Experience supporting NPI, service parts planning, and production environments.
  • Ability to operate effectively in ambiguous environments, identify gaps, and implement process improvements.
  • Strong communication skills with a proven ability to collaborate cross-functionally.
  • APICS and/or ISM/CPSM certification preferred.
Minimum Qualifications
  • Minimum of 8 years of related experience with a bachelor's degree; or 3 years and master's degree; or equivalent work experience.
